On Wed, Feb 20, 2002 at 09:04:25PM +0200, Maxim Sobolev wrote:
> Hi folks,
> 
> Recently NetBSD team removed all .USE macros from their bsd.pkg.mk
> (see http://mail-index.netbsd.org/tech-pkg/2001/11/08/0001.html) -
> which should make operations (most notably dependency resolution and
> registration) 3 times faster. What do people think about integrating
> those changes into our bsd.port.mk?
